Maria Komnene, sebaste (twelfth century, second half)
Obverse
Bust of the Mother of God orans, the medallion of Christ before her. On either side, sigla: ̅ΘΥ : Μή(τη)ρ Θ(εο)ῦ. Border of dots.

Reverse
Inscription of four lines, presumably with a cross above. Border of dots.
Σφρασ
σεησ
̣ριστης
κομνησ
σφραγὶς σεβαστῆς Μαρίας τῆς Κομνηνῆς

Translation
σφραγὶς σεβαστῆς Μαρίας τῆς Κομνηνῆς.
Seal of the sebaste Maria Komnene.

Commentary
It is possible that the Maria Komnene identified on this seal is the daughter of Alexios I Komnenos' son Isaac.
